Zhakata is a deity worshipped in the domain of G'henna in the Dungeons & Dragons setting of Ravenloft. In-universe, it is a fictitious deity, born from the madness of Yagno Petrovna, whose sacrifices to the false god made him the Darklord of G'henna.
Zhakata is considered to be a god of famine in his Devourer aspect, and of plenty in his Provider aspect. He is believed to be currently in his Devourer aspect, and must be appeased by the sacrifice of food. Eventually, when he is sated, he will return to earth in his Provider aspect and turn the sorry state of G'Henna around into an era of bountiful harvests and general happiness.
